Anti par antibody
The Anti-PAR antibody is a laboratory reagent used for the detection and quantification of Poly(ADP-Ribose) (PAR) in various biological samples. PAR is a post-translational modification involved in cellular processes such as DNA repair and cell signaling. The antibody specifically binds to PAR, enabling researchers to study its role and dynamics within the cell.
